TANDAG CITY – Government troops killed a suspected high-ranking New People’s Army (NPA) leader and captured another member in an encounter in Marihatag, Surigao del Sur on Monday. Army Maj. Reymar Inotao, Civil-Military Operations officer of the 401st Infantry Brigade, said troops from the 75th Infantry Battalion and the 3rd Special Forces Battalion engaged NPA members operating under the North Eastern Mindanao Regional Committee (NEMRC) in Barangay Bayan. Killed in the encounter was Edilberto Daval, also known as “Bong,” “Waco,” and “Bill,” who was identified by the military as the 2nd Deputy Secretary of the Executive Committee of NEMRC and […]...
